About Sinai Chicago
Located on Chicago’s West and Southwest Side, Sinai Health System is comprised of Mount Sinai Hospital, Holy Cross Hospital, Schwab Rehabilitation Hospital, Sinai Children’s Hospital, Sinai Community Institute, Sinai Medical Group, and Sinai Urban Health Institute.
The entities of Sinai Health System collectively deliver a full range of quality inpatient and outpatient services, as well as a large number of innovative, community-based health, research and social service programs. We focus our collective depth of expertise and passion to improve the health of the 1.5 million people who live in our diverse service area. With our team of dedicated caregivers, Sinai Health System is committed to building stronger, healthier communities.
To manage the specific department(s) as assigned in an efficient professional manner in order to provide quality patient care on a timely basis while assisting the Administrative Director with those applicable duties and assisting physicians in determining the diagnosis of an illness.
Responsible for performing routine screening 2D/3D mammograms to complex diagnostic mammogram studies at the direction of a physician while adhering to patient safety guidelines and customer service values.
Responsible for performing routine screening to complex diagnostic mammography as well as bone density studies at the direction of a physician, while adhering to patient safety guidelines and customer service values.
Responsible for routine screening to complex diagnostic mammography studies at the direction of a physician, while adhering to patient safety guidelines and customer service values. Maintains superior knowledge of policy and procedures for the mammography dept. Demonstrates effective business conduct through behavior/performance. Ability to rotate across the system including MSH, Lavillita which include shift flexibility as well as willingness to cover PTO, call-ins and emergencies.
Bachelor’s degree or equivalent work experience is necessary.
